No one knows the exact origin of this phrase. “We ask you to attend the service in a timely manner to avoid interruptions.” “It’s important that you get those emails out to your clients in a timely manner, or they are going to forget about your pitch.” “The court told the defendant to report for jail in a timely manner after sorting out their affairs.” “Our boss told us that we have to send all reporting through to him in a timely manner, or we’re out of a job.” “I hope you understand the importance of this document and that you need to submit it in a timely manner if you want to avoid the IRS auditing you.” You could also say the phrase has the meaning of “delivering work to a given standard, within your budget, and on time.” Timely Manner Example Usage Typically, the phrase appears in business and the corporate world, and it’s part of formal internal communications, usually between management and lower-level employees. Most people understand that they have to drop everything and complete the task if they see this expression in the request. It’s a veiled threat, stating there will be consequences if you don’t get it back to them on time.Ī “ timely manner” could also be a polite way of telling someone to hurry up and complete the outstanding task without being forceful with your language. While the term is a polite way of telling someone you want something ASAP, it also has the tone of a threat in it.
